If you want to sell or gift your sharesin an incorporation and no member of the PCA is able to take or buy the shares, the incorporation may do so instead.

Conflict of interest arising out of legal practice
Judges should recuse themselves if they served as a legal advisor when in practice on a
matter in issue when in practice.
